Short interest

FINRA, twice a month; the last 12 months shown, all 48 settlements in the JSON

As of 14 August 2026, short interest in MMS is 3,079,870 shares, down 51,599 shares over the last month. Over the last 48 readings it ranged from 710,054 shares (30 August 2024) to 3,551,263 shares (15 June 2026). At the reported average volume of 783K shares a day that is 3.9 days to cover.

Financials

SEC XBRL, as filed. JSON

In Q2 2026 (quarter ended 2026-06-30) MAXIMUS, INC. reported revenue of $1.28B, down 5.1% from the same quarter a year earlier, and net income of $103.6M (1.95 diluted EPS). In FY 2025 it generated $429.4M of operating cash flow and spent $447.5M on buybacks. As of 2026-06-30, cash was $57.0M against $1.57B of debt.

Quarters are the three-month figures the company reports; a fourth quarter marked derived is the fiscal year less the three reported quarters, since companies report it only inside the 10-K. Fiscal years are the annual figures. Buybacks are cash paid to repurchase common stock in the year (XBRL PaymentsForRepurchaseOfCommonStock), not authorizations. How to read it

  • Read the position against the flow: rising short interest with a high daily short share is new shorting; rising short interest with a normal short share is old shorts holding on.
  • Insider buys next to a crowded short are the combination that has historically preceded squeezes; insider sells next to a crowded short are common and mean little.
  • Fails to deliver matter relative to the float, not in absolute shares; a million failed shares in a mega cap is noise.
